Emmelene Castellanos I Werewolf I Hunter I Tags; Mark
She shrugged with a weak smile.
"Hey, if you want to rag along, sure. More fun than sitting here. But seriously, I'm fine. I managed to escape the silver poisoning, so it'll be totally fine. It's just kinda sore, that's all."
Uh, no, "really sore" is the word choice you're looking for, Em. But she didn't particularly want to admit that. Not when she still - still - hoped of being reallocated as a fighter when she hit eighteen in a few months' time. So she widened the smile and gestured weakly for Mark to come with her.
Letting Mark pick out his own clothes would save her a job of scrounging for something that would probably fit, she guessed. That was fine. Whilst ambitious, definitely, she wasn't a fan of hard work.
"And yeah, high tempers, I guess." She winced as she heard another thud - like somebody being slammed against a wall. She almost turned and ran in there, but - at the thought of potentially facing down an angry Adam - turned towards the narrow stairs at the end of the corridor. Perhaps the distance between the floors would muffle the angry voices.
"So, I think there's some old coats up here, too," she continued, somewhat loudly, steps creaking underfoot. She wasn't sure if Mark had followed her, but she wasn't above talking to herself, anyway. Though she did regret not bringing headphones with her. "They'd probably be kinda big, but I don't know if you have any stuff up there still. I don't remember seeing anything. Did you have anything up there anyway? I mean, we can hope you left something beh- I mean, you still have something lying around, right?"

Theodore Ford I Human I Blade I Tags; mentions Aurora, Kat, D'Arc
The straps of his bulletproof had caught on the underneath of the vehicle, and he'd wedged himself in so well he couldn't actually get out. With a grunt of effort and a few minutes of struggling, he managed to strip off the armour that held him underneath the truck and wriggle out, tugging it all out after him and struggling back into it. The wolf was gone, by this point. In hindsight, he should have shot at the thing as it left - there was no point in allowing the beast to gloat over its own victory for too long - but, even with his gloves, his hands were probably too numb to pull the trigger.
He hauled himself into the cabin of the truck, stripping off the gloves and rubbing his hands together as he clicked on his mic and waited for the voice of his teammates to break over the airwaves as he inspected his injuries.
"Hey, you guys are not going to believe this."

Theodore Ford I Human I Blade Operative I Tags; Kat, D'Arc
Hearing Kat’s voice – not D’Arc’s, as he’d been expecting – made him jump. He quickly switched channels and redirected his voice to his teammate’s earpiece.
“I got myself attacked, that’s what. The damn mutt just came out of nowhere. I didn’t even have time to shoot it before it was on me.” He replied nonchalantly, lying smoothly when he added, “but I won, I’m okay and I’m in position now. It got away, but it left prints. Any chance it was the same one? Big, black…. Acting kind of erratically. Like it wasn’t in control…”
Then he shook his head, even though he knew Kat wouldn’t be able to see him, and flexed the cramped hand holding the scrap of fabric to his abdomen. As if he were squeezing a trigger. Against everything that suddenly made him want to hold back.
These creatures had hurt innocent people. And, worse, they’d hurt his friends. In this line of work, his people were going to het hurt. And he didn't hold a grudge against those who fought back once the Blades moved in. He'd have reacted in the same way. But this? This was without provocation. Alastair Klein, he already knew, was to die for no reason.
He tightened his grip on his rifle with a soft snarl and reactivated his visor's night vision mode.

Blair Strong I Werewolf I Fighter I Tags; Adam
She didn't know how long she ran for. The sole thought in her mind was that she had to get help. Somebody, anybody. She couldn't do this alone.
The scent of Adam Hale almost passed her by. Too distraught to notice anything much more than her general direction, she saw him just before she picked up on his musk and stumbled to a halt a few metres before the older male, ears flat against her skull and legs shaking.
The effort it took to shift sent her to her knees. Despite the snow slowly beginning to melt, the cold ground underneath her aching limbs made the muscles in her legs scream as they seized up. It was a good thing she'd found him - or he'd found her - when she did. She wouldn't have been able to run much further.
"Blake's dead," she quavered, holding back the endless tears. "She's dead!"

Adrian D'Arc I Human I Blade Team Leader I Tags; Kat
He wasn't a stranger to death. In this line of duty, people died. Klein had known what he signed up for. But there was a difference between a death that made a difference - a sacrifice that meant the destruction of a terrorist organisation, or the survival of a group of hostages - and the death of one of his men - his friends and family - for nothing. Just because he was too stupid to realise what they were really facing, and so arrogant as to believe they could handle them so easily.
Since when had he been sp reckless? Where was the calm, collected leader of two months past?
He allowed Kat to manhandle him into a chair and surrendered to the buzz of emergency technicians inspecting his arm. They patched him up and moved him on quickly enough. A flesh wound. Nothing too serious. A tetanus shot, a sling, some antibiotics and strict instructions to rest up. His home clinic would be notified, they added. Expect a call and some follow-up examinations.
He nodded as the pretty young nurse handed him back his ID and admin details, stood up and headed straight back towards the theater to wait for the bad news.

Adrian D'Arc I Human I Blade Team Leader I Tags; Theo, Kat
He took the coffee gratefully and downed half of the scalding beverage where he stood. He didn't know how she always knew - female intuition or whatever, he guessed - but she did. She had even remembered to put sugar into the drink.
Taking a deep breath and murmurring a "thank you", he dropped onto one of the uncomfortable, plastic chairs that had somehow strayed into the hospital's corridor, just as a grave-faced doctor emerged from behind the double doors and took a few steps towards him. A part of him was conscious of Kat talking into her earpiece, but suddenly, that was irrelevant. His grip on the cup tightened. Coffee dripped from the cup's lid onto his fingers, but he didn't even register the burn.
"Mr D'Arc? And Miss...? I mean, ma'am? Could you please come with me?"
"... He's gone, isn't he?" Adrian D'Arc's voice, usually so smooth and calm, cracked as the words left his lips.
"Sir, ma'am, please, this way."

There was only one seat in the room, beside the chair the doctor took. D'Arc put a hand on the back and gripped it tightly, but left it for his comrade - provided she had decided to follow the doctor's directions - and stood as the professional quietly assured them that the end had been painless.
"We couldn't do anything for him. There was mass internal haemorrhage through his core. I'm sorry. But we did everything we need to make it easier." He – the doctor - frowned almost unnoticeably. It must have been a tough job, but D'Arc was in no mood to empathise. Not today.
"If you want a moment with... We can give you that, Mr D'Arc. But, if you feel up to it, I believe the Sheriff Landy would like a few words with you."
D'Arc mirrored the doctor's frown, but there was steel behind his expression as he removed his badge from his inside picket and passed it to the cop standing to one side. Sheriff Landy's face paled slightly as he returned the federal badge and gestured towards the door.
"... You're free to go for now. Don't leave town."
D'Arc nodded steadily and left the room in silence.

Blair Strong I Werewolf I Fighter I Tags; Adam, Pack
She took the phone with shaking hands and watched the older male run off after the other scent that tore what was left of her heart apart.
One more down.
Three months ago, this massacre would have been unthinkable. The pack was strong, and Skylar – despite all her obvious shortcomings - defended the borders fiercely. But how could a pack defend its borders if it had nobody to defend them?
A sudden burst of determination filled her head. This was going to stop, one way or another. Each and every one of them mattered now, even more than they had before. Most of the pack had failed to return home, whether they fled or were killed. But she was still alive and strong, and – more importantly – so was Adam. The pack needed him, more than ever. Like most of the remaining wolves, she’d always avoided pack politics, but even she’d heard the murmurings in recent months, and they’d only become stronger once the Alphas passed.
Skylar was an excellent fighter, but it took a different kind of person to run a pack.
That person had just launched into a desperate plan to protect his pack, without backup.
She looked at the phone in her hand and dialled Aurora’s number.

Jason Loen I Werewolf I Medic I Tags; Emery, Skylar
He looked up as Emery entered, scowling uncharacteristically until the other male’s words spilled out and his comfort complex took over. He returned his gaze to the female he was still working on, but put as much calm into his voice as he could.
“Whoa, Emery, it’s fine. She’s okay. A little sore, but we got the bullet out before it did her any serious damage. Only minor soft tissue damage. I stitched up the worst of it, and the rest… that’ll fix itself by midday, I promise. She’s gone up to the attic to get clean clothes, I think.”
He kicked the bucket of bloodied clothes towards the scout pointedly.
“If you could take those outside and burn them, I’d appreciate it. It’s not hygienic, and Luka and Benji have gone walkabouts, and my hands are tied.”

Emmelene Castellanos I Werewolf I Hunter I Tags; Mark
"Hey, if we don't know what to do with it, we dump it here or in one of the barns. If you didn't take everything with you, there'll be something here."
She couldn't remember whether the former beta had lived at the house or on his own - she'd been fifteen, and more interested in the cute boy in he'd maths class than what was going down in the pack at the time, to her mother's despair - but, if what he said was true, she was fairly confident that there's be something suitable.
She tugged open a cardboard box and began to dig through the stuff, finding an acceptable plaid skirt in one box and a pair of black combats she imagined must have belonged to a nine-year-old Skylar. Still, they looked as if they'd fit. A benefit of being five feet tall. After looking between them for a few seconds and remembering the ugly scratches on her legs from where she'd been dragged to safety, she opted for the pants. Not usually her style, but - scratches aside - more fashionably acceptable that the alternative; the pair of flared jeans she'd found underneath them were awful enough to make her shudder. She found an old hoodie that looked as if it might have been Blair's in an adjacent box and, satisfied, she dropped the selected clothes onto a third box and began to take note of the other stuff up there.
Within five minutes, she'd cried out in delight as she found an old photo album, only to cast it aside and pull out an old statuette of a horse. It looked like bronze and weighed a ton, but she hefted the little model up anyway and blew off the dust, all previous purposes for being up there forgotten until she finally saw a box that was labelled in meticulous handwriting as belonging to Mark Holloway. "To sell," another hand had scrawled underneath his name. Probably Blair. It looked like her handwriting.
But, as far as selling the stuff had gone, clearly, nobody ever had. She pushed aside the curiosity that pushed ag the cormer of her mind and smiled. Lucky for them.

Theodore Ford I Human I Blade Operative I Tags; Kat, D'Arc
To Kat's last comment, he didn't know how to respond. He'd picked out "we". That probably meant her and D'Arc, at least. From the sound of it, they were both okay, even if not even he was optimistic enough to hope for much more.
"... I think I'll stay here, Kat. I'm not going to be taken by surprise again. But thanks for the thought," he replied, not unkindly. "Just an hour, maybe."
He looked at his watch. It was a 5.11 Field Ops Watch, primarily used for hunters but very, very handy for snipers, too. Built in ballistics computer, and a battery life of over a year. In this industry, you travelled light. And having his computer on his wrist was handy as hell.
The time read eight in the morning. He'd been out all night. The thought of going back to the run-down cabin and trying to sleep was painful, for some reason. It was kinda like giving in.
"Until nine," he added. If he'd been face to face with her, he'd have used the puppy eyes. Unfortunately, the slight pleading tone would have to do. "I can multitask if you need me to. Like, what do you need?"
